About the position

Location: Kempton Park
Time Type: Full Time

Responsible for overseeing all tax-related matters for the operational entities in South Africa, Angola, Mozambique, and Zambia. This role consolidates responsibility for indirect tax (VAT), direct corporate tax, transfer pricing, and withholding tax compliance, reporting, and advisory support across the region. Act as a central point of tax expertise within the Shared Service Centre and liaise with local finance teams, external advisors, tax authorities to ensure full compliance and to support strategic tax planning.

Key Responsibilities

Direct Tax (including CIT, WHT, Transfer Pricing and ad hoc requests ).

  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of local tax laws and changes across the region and assess their impact on the business;
  • Implementation and monitoring of internal controls related to the direct tax treatment of transactions;
  • Ensure accurate and timely preparation of monthly, annual and provisional tax calculations (including deferred tax);
  • Liaise with finance departments to ensure accurate recording and reporting of tax journals based on the tax calculations performed;
  • Handle all matters related to Withholding Tax compliance and advise on treaty applications and interpretations;
  • Monitor and manage the preparation of annual Transfer Pricing local files in support to the Group Tax Transfer Pricing team;
  • Ensure accurate and timely filing of Corporate Income Tax, Provisional Tax, Withholding Tax and other relevant returns;
  • Lead tax audits and correspondence with tax authorities, ensuring appropriate risk management and resolution strategies;
  • Coordinating and responding to direct tax audit requests (both internal and external audits);
  • Manage relationships with external tax advisors and coordinate local tax filings and requirements as needed;
  • Identify training opportunities for Shared Services' staff and ERP systems configuration changes necessary to increase the accuracy and completeness of the direct tax returns.

Indirect Tax (VAT)
  • Maintain up-to-date knowledge of local VAT laws and changes across the region and assess their impact on the business;
  • Implementation and monitoring of internal controls related to the VAT treatment of transactions;
  • Ensure accurate and timely preparation of the monthly VAT control account reconciliations including liaising with the finance departments to ensure processing of required journal entries;
  • Ensure accurate and timely preparation of monthly VAT calculations and filing of the VAT returns, including supplementary returns (such as SAFT) where required;
  • Lead VAT audits and correspondence with tax authorities, ensuring appropriate risk management and resolution strategies;
  • Coordinating and responding to VAT audit requests (both internal and external audits);
  • Identify training opportunities for Shared Services' staff and ERP systems configuration changes necessary to increase the accuracy and completeness of the VAT calculations and returns.

Requirements
  • Minimum qualification : Bachelor's degree in Tax, Accounting, or related field. (it will be advantageous to have a Professional Certification (CA(SA), HDIP Tax, MCom in Tax)
  • Advanced skills on MS Word, Excel, PowerPoint & Outlook
  • Minimum 7 years' experience in tax roles, ideally within a multinational or shared service environment.
  • Strong knowledge of VAT, Corporate Income Tax, Transfer Pricing, and Withholding Taxes.
  • Knowledge of internal controls, process and procedures required.
  • Excellent analytical, communication, and stakeholder management skills.
  • Proven ability to manage cross-border tax issues and work with diverse teams and stakeholders. Ability to establish and maintain strong relationships
  • Realization, value creation, ROI and the achievement of results and outcomes
  • Experienced in business development and process optimization with Finance/Tax Function
  • Forward-looking with a holistic approach to operations and finance/taxation
  • Organized with a natural inclination for planning strategy and tactics
  • Able to work effectively at all levels in an organization
  • Acute business acumen and understanding of organizational issues and challenges

Added advantages
  • SARS EFiling knowledge & experience
  • SAP S4 Hana
  • CA(SA), BCom Taxation, Accounting and Masters or Post Graduate qualification in taxation or equivalent.
  • Experience in African jurisdictions, especially South Africa, Angola, Mozambique, and Zambia, is highly advantageous.
  • Proficiency in Portuguese (written and spoken).
  • Experience in Finance Project Management
